Living Sketches: These Architects Are Bringing Drawings to Life With AI

With all of the highly effective instruments at our fingertips, you’d assume structure had already visualized itself into perfection. Nowadays, it’s usually exhausting to inform whether or not you’re taking a look at {a photograph} or a rendering, which speaks volumes in regards to the present state of the trade.

Nonetheless, one thing quietly refreshing is going on on the planet of architectural visualization: the almighty sketch is making a comeback. And, in case you’ve been following trade developments or scrolling by means of the proper corners of social media, you’ve most likely seen it.

Animated and AI-augmented, these “residing sketches” really feel like a glitch within the matrix of hyper-polished renders that dominate our feeds. As an alternative of chasing realism, they do one thing else completely; that is exactly what makes them so compelling.

To grasp how this shift is taking form, we examined the work of three designers and studios that make the most of AI to carry their sketches to life, every in their very own distinctive manner. From drawing-led workflows to cinematic idea research, these tasks make one factor clear: the artwork of sketching isn’t going away, it’s simply evolving.

Let’s have a look.

Reclaiming the Sketch as a Pondering Course of

Work by Hamza Shaikh

Our first cease on the planet of residing sketches brings us to architect and creator Hamza Shaikh, whose work explores how AI can help (not substitute) the act of drawing. On the coronary heart of his strategy is a transparent concept: sketching stays one of the vital efficient methods to assume.

Shaikh’s course of usually begins with a hand or digital sketch, which he evolves by means of fastidiously directed AI iterations. It’s a suggestions loop between designer and machine, every step including readability with out shedding the unique intent. He makes use of instruments like Krita, ComfyUI and ControlNet fashions, however the sketch at all times stays in management.

The pictures themselves are atmospheric and architectural, usually hovering between idea and construction. Drawings like summary elevations, layered areas or moody constructing fragments. Very similar to the unique analog sketch, visible explorations of an concept.

What makes this strategy compelling is the way in which it reframes AI as a inventive accomplice. Moderately than utilizing the know-how to shine concepts into one thing closing, it helps preserve the method open. For Shaikh, sketching continues to be one of many clearest methods to assume, to query, to start. Increasing the Sketch Into Narrative House

Work by Studio Tim Fu

Whereas Hamza Shaikh makes use of sketching to work by means of concepts, Studio Tim Fu leans into ambiance and storytelling.

The studio’s Dwelling Sketches sequence was created utilizing Midjourney, Kling and Photoshop. The method begins with fastidiously written prompts that mix architectural references, spatial concepts and temper. After producing the photographs, the workforce edits them in Photoshop to carry out readability and emotion. Generally, they add small diagrammatic components or narrative particulars to recommend a way of use or motion.

Some sketches draw from actual buildings, like these impressed by Gaudí’s work. Others think about fully new worlds. However every one captures a second, usually quiet, speculative and barely surreal. They really feel like glimpses of an area you haven’t visited but however already acknowledge.

The purpose of those sketches isn’t essentially to elucidate a design. As an alternative, they provide us one thing to take a seat with. And within the context of all of the quick, shiny (and generally overwhelming) visible content material on the market, this slower tempo feels form of daring (or at the very least like a deep breath). Making the Sketch a Dwelling A part of Design

Work by Rolando Cedeño de la Cruz, AIMETA STUDIO

A few of the most fascinating makes use of of animated sketches are taking place proper in the beginning of the design course of. That’s the stage the place concepts are nonetheless messy and open and once more the purpose isn’t to elucidate, however to discover. AIMETA STUDIO (led by Rolando Cedeño de la Cruz) sees actual worth in working visually earlier than issues get too fastened.

Cedeño de la Cruz’s first try at utilizing AI targeted on photorealistic photographs. Whereas technically spectacular, these photographs felt too polished too quickly. In a manner, the ideas behind the structure obtained misplaced within the realism. After that, it grew to become clear what was lacking: a strategy to specific concepts with out locking them in.

So slightly than presenting a completed picture, Cedeño de la Cruz started utilizing animated sketches to remain in that early, generative area a bit longer. In response to him, this opens up a extra versatile, intuitive strategy to work—each for designers and purchasers. As he places it, these sorts of photographs “carry an evocative energy that recollects the artistry and spontaneity of hand-drawn sketches.”

AIMETA makes use of instruments like Midjourney, Kling, Leonardo AI and ChatGPT in a non-linear, combined strategy. Generally a immediate sparks a picture; different instances, the picture comes first and the immediate evolves later. There’s no set path, only a willingness to comply with the thought wherever it goes. This mirrors the way in which design really unfolds: by means of iterations, changes and surprising turns.

The animations themselves are quiet and suggestive. They’re not there to ship a exact message. As an alternative, they provide a form of visible openness — sufficient to stir curiosity and invite suggestions. The anomaly is intentional. As Cedeño de la Cruz explains, it helps create “a extra intimate and participatory reference to the architectural idea.”

By sharing these sketches early within the course of, AIMETA can also be shifting how visuals are utilized in shopper conversations. The picture turns into a jumping-off level slightly than a closing reply. And that may make the entire course of really feel extra collaborative, extra conversational and perhaps even slightly extra enjoyable.

Ultimately, AIMETA’s strategy displays a bigger concept; that structure is at all times in movement. Why These Sketches Keep With Us

In a visible tradition chasing precision, these animated sketches provide one thing completely different: a much-needed area to assume, think about and reply. Whether or not used to develop concepts, construct narrative or help a greater client-architect collaboration, they present that sketching nonetheless holds energy—not as a relic of the previous, however as a residing a part of how structure takes form proper now.
